From cdc722510bc2f03e3fda287839587d216b0c86f1 Mon Sep 17 00:00:00 2001 From: mio Date: Tue, 15 Jan 2019 17:26:21 +0000 Subject: [PATCH] Update readme --- .gitignore | 1 + README.md | 2 ++ itte.py | 3 +-- 3 files changed, 4 insertions(+), 2 deletions(-) diff --git a/.gitignore b/.gitignore index 937c912..c2d6616 100644 --- a/.gitignore +++ b/.gitignore @@ -5,3 +5,4 @@ __pycache__/ nohup.out */config.yml +ramenkan/debug.log diff --git a/README.md b/README.md index 184d09c..fd77d92 100644 --- a/README.md +++ b/README.md @@ -5,6 +5,8 @@ A very basic Python IRC bot script. ## Example: ramenkan +- Install dependencies: Mastodon.py pyyaml + - Copy the `ramenkan/config.sample.yml` as `ramenkan/comfig.yml` and change settings. diff --git a/itte.py b/itte.py index 0f1f24b..883f08e 100644 --- a/itte.py +++ b/itte.py @@ -43,7 +43,6 @@ class IRC: self.connect(self.server, self.bot_nick) self.join_channels(self.channels) while 1: - sleep(1) data = self.receive() self.keepalive(data, self.bot_nick) self.msg = self.parse(data, self.req_prefix) @@ -107,7 +106,7 @@ class IRC: def receive(self): """Get messages from the connected socket.""" - data = self.sock.recv(2048).decode("utf-8").strip("\r\n") + data = self.sock.recv(4096).decode("utf-8").strip("\r\n") if self.debug: print("[debug][recv] " + data) return data